Frequently asked questions about Bridgeton tap water
Is Bridgeton tap water safe to drink?
EPA testing detected 15 contaminants in the water serving Bridgeton. A detection isn't the same as a violation — most detected levels are within federal limits. Check the level and source for each contaminant above, and your utility's annual Consumer Confidence Report for the official compliance status.
